§ 21-2-903 — Education savings accounts; steamboat legacy scholarship program account

Wyoming·Title 21 Education·Ch. 2 THE ADMINISTRATION OF THE STATE·Art. 9 STEAMBOAT LEGACY SCHOLARSHIP ACT
(a)For school year 2025-2026 and each school year thereafter, the total amount to be deposited in an education savings account each year shall be as follows:
(i)For students eligible for an ESA under W.S. 21-2- 904(a)(i), seven thousand dollars ($7,000.00);
(ii)For students eligible for an ESA under W.S. 21- 2-904(a)(ii), whose household income is equal to or less than two hundred fifty percent (250%) of the federal poverty level using the student's household income compared to the federal poverty guidelines for the student's household size and income, seven thousand dollars ($7,000.00).
